General Criteria. LANDLORD'S PLAN REVIEW & APPROVAL All tenants must engage an architect and an engineer registered in the State of California for preparation of their submittals and must notify the Development Manager of their names, addresses, and phone numbers immediately upon receipt of the Design Package. Submittals must bear both the California registered architect's and engineer's title block with their names and addresses. Plans prepared by anyone other than registered professionals will be rejected. All elements of tenant submittals as outlined below must be submitted to the landlord as a complete package. Partial submittals will not be accepted and will be rejected without review. Landlord approval must be received prior to submission of any documents to the City of Anaheim. All meetings, work sessions and presentations will be held at the offices of the Development Manager in California. If for any reasons meetings are required outside of the above referenced offices - travel and associated expenses will be the responsibility of the tenant. Such expenses will be reimbursed to the landlord within (30) thirty days of receipt of the landlord's invoice by the tenant. Each tenant is responsible for submitting plans and must pay all required fees to the appropriate City of Anaheim agency for review, approval and issuance of necessary permits and/or variances. In addition, the tenant is required to schedule and attend meetings and presentations with city officials as needed. All meeting with the City of Anaheim must be schedule and coordinated with the Landlord's Development Manager. The landlord is not responsible for any delay or costs associated with tenant's failure to supply complete information, to follow the procedures to submit to the appropriate authorities.
